Thira is a Rural village located in Khargram, Murshidabad, West-bengal.

The total population of Thira is 631.

Thira village comprises 142 households.

The literacy rate in Thira is 73.1%. Among the literate population of 433, there are 243 literate males and 190 literate females.

In Thira, there are 332 males and 299 females, with a sex ratio of 901 females per 1000 males.

There are 39 children (6.2% of population), comprising 24 boys and 15 girls.

The total number of workers in Thira is 187, with 186 main workers and 1 marginal workers.

In Thira, there are 44 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(24 males, 20 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Thira is located in West-bengal state, Murshidabad district, and falls under Khargram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 315205 and LGD code is 315205.
